The unified fluid interface model, which is also related to the viscous solution of the level-set function and the phase-field method, provides a physical model of the fluidinterface phenomena such as the gas-liquid in terface and the reaction interface. We investigated how to apply the fluid phenomena modeling by the diffused interface with such a finite width to the solid wall boundary. By assuming a porous flow as a fluid solution in a solid, the flow field equations immersed in the solid are derived using the unified fluid interface model approach.
